My approach as a tutor is centered around making students feel capable, supported, and actively involved in their learning. I believe students learn best when lessons are engaging, clear, and connected to their individual needs rather than taught through a one-size-fits-all method!
Teaching Method & Techniques
- Student-centered approach
- I adapt lessons based on the student’s learning style, pace, and goals.
- Breaking complex concepts into manageable steps
- Modeling and thinking aloud during problem-solving
- Using visuals, examples, and interactive activities
- Encouraging critical thinking and discussion rather than memorization.
- Frequent check-ins for understanding
- Positive reinforcement and confidence-building
Typical Lesson Plan
Warm-Up / Review (5–10 minutes)
- Quick review of previous material or a short activity to activate prior knowledge.
Mini Lesson / Instruction (10–20 minutes)
- Introduction of a new concept or strategy with examples and guided explanation.
Guided Practice (15–25 minutes)
- Working through problems, reading passages, writing tasks, or activities together while providing support and feedback.
Independent Practice / Application (10–15 minutes)
- Students apply the skill more independently to build confidence and mastery.
Wrap-Up & Goal Setting (5 minutes)
- Review key takeaways, answer questions, and set goals for the next session.
